Water and Wastewater Engineering Technology presents the basic concepts and applications of water and wastewater engineering and technology. It is primarily designed for students pursuing programs in civil, water resources, and environmental engineering.

Before leaving for Canada in 1978, Subhash was an assistant professor in the Department of Soil and Water Engineering of Punjab Agricultural University Ludhiana, India. After completing his Master of Engineering in Water resources Engineering, from University of Guelph, he stayed with school of engineering and researched on watershed modeling. In 1982, Subhash joined Sault college of Applied Arts and Technology to head a new program in Water Resources Engineering Technology. In addition to teaching, Subhash developed training programs in many areas of water and wastewater engineering technology. These training programs were delivered to Ministry of Environment personnel in the Province of Ontario. During his stay at Sault College, Subhash developed course manuals to supplement courses in hydraulics, hydrology, water supply and wastewater engineering technology. Starting in the year, 2007, Subhash was appointed chair of Sault Ste. Source Protection Committee by the Minister of Environment. After his retirement, Subhash past time is developing and teaching online courses in water and wastewater technology on Ontario learn, a provincial initiative. Subhash has been the lead author of two books titled; Water Supply Engineering and Environmental Engineering, fundamentals and applications. He is currently working on three titles in Water Resources Engineering; Applied hydraulics, Engineering Hydrology, and Groundwater and Wells.
Section I: Basic Sciences 1. Introduction. 2. Standards of Measurement. 3.
Basic Hydraulics. 4. Basic Chemistry. 5. Microbial Water Quality. Section
II: Water Treatment 6. Sources of Water Supply. 7. Water Demand and Water
Quality. 8. Coagulation and Flocculation. 9. Sedimentation. 10. Filtration.
11. Disinfection. 12. Water Softening. 13. Miscellaneous Methods I. 14.
Miscellaneous Methods II. Section III: Water Distribution 15. Water
Distribution. 16. Pipeline Systems. 17. Pumps and Pumping. 18. Water
Distribution Operation. Section IV: Wastewater Collection 19. Wastewater
Collection System. 20. Design of Sewers. 21. Construction of Sewers.
Section V: Wastewater Treatment 22. Natural Purification. 23.
Characteristics of Wastewater. 24. Primary Treatment. 25. Activated Sludge
Process. 26. Stabilization Ponds. 27. Attached Growth Systems. 28.
Anaerobic Systems. 29. Bio-Solids. 30. Advanced Wastewater Treatment.
